  • the invention relates to a cable connector for a plurality of stranded conductors and having the following features: a) a row of contact chambers lying side by side is formed in a housing; b) a contact element can be latched into the contact chamber; c) at least in some areas, each contact element has a sleeve-shaped design and has a crimp area for connecting a stranded conductor and a locking edge formed by a recess, pointing opposite to the direction of insertion, and d) the housing has a cross-section which extends transversely to the direction of insertion of the contact elements, Above the cutouts of the contact elements, a slot can be inserted into which a locking bar engaging behind the locking edges of the contact elements can be inserted.
  • Such line plugs are widely known, for example from DE-C-35 37 722 or from DE-U-86 08 199.
  • it makes sense to remove the contact elements that are sleeve-like or ring-shaped in some areas. bent in sheet form from sheet metal, to be bent upwards from a common base region.
  • the known plugs of this type are all designed so that the open side of the crimping area and the mentioned locking edge are formed on the same jacket side of the contact element, only slightly offset in the axial direction.
  • the object of the invention is to further develop a line connector of the type mentioned in the introduction such that, despite the plug attachment of the contact elements remaining the same and the locking also remaining the same, a reliable insulation between adjacent contact elements or line wires is ensured by means of a locking strip or an outer housing .
  • this object is achieved in that the cutouts or the locking edges on the one hand and the open sides of the crimping areas on the other are provided on opposite jacket sides of the contact elements and that the crimping sections of the inserted contact elements each face a closed housing wall lie.
  • the crimping areas are thus facing away from the locking areas of the contact elements, so that the crimping area on the side of the locking edge and the housing slot has a more or less closed sheet metal jacket and, on the other hand, a closed side with its open side Housing wall is turned. Even if a stranded wire is spread open at its free end and the free ends of the individual conductors are uncontrolled to the outside, they cannot cause a short circuit, since they face a closed wall area of the insulating material housing and in any case with the one inserted transversely The locking bar does not come into contact.

  • the line connector sh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 has a housing 1 which has two rows of contact chambers 11 one above the other.
  • the individual contact chambers with an essentially rectangular cross section are separated from one another by a continuous horizontal wall 12 and by individual vertical walls 13.
  • the contact chambers are likewise closed to the outside, that is to the top or to the bottom, by walls 1A, but these walls have interruptions, which will be described in detail later.
  • a contact element 2 is inserted in the longitudinal direction in the individual contact chambers.
  • a latching lance AI is formed on each contact element 2 in the front area and is latched in a window 15 of the housing 1.
  • Each contact element also has a locking edge 22 which is formed on the side of the contact element facing the outer wall 1A of the housing.
  • the housing has a slot 16 into which a locking bar 31 can be inserted from the side, that is to say transversely to the longitudinal direction of the contact elements 2.
  • the locking bar 31 is part of an overhousing 3 which, in a manner known per se, comprises the entire housing with the two rows of contact chambers and contact elements lying one above the other.
  • the locking bar 31 with its end edge 32 offers a A impact for the mentioned locking edge 22 of the contact elements and thus additionally secures them against an undesired pulling out of the housing.
  • the contact spring 2 has at one end (in FIGS. 1 and 2 at the right end) a crimping area 29 with crimping tabs 23 and securing tabs 2A.
  • a wire 5 of a ribbon cable designed as an insulated strand is inserted into this crimping area.
  • the wire with the insulation 51 is securely clamped with the securing layers 2A, while the free end of the wire 5 is stripped, so that the individual conductors 52 lie bare and are contacted by the bent crimp tabs 23.
  • the free ends 52a of the individual conductors can protrude beyond the crimping tabs 23 without the risk of a short circuit with an adjacent stranded conductor, since the open side of the crimping area in the housing 1 faces inwards towards the wall 12, so that the free space, in which the ends 52a of the stranded conductor emerge, is insulated from three sides by the walls 12 and 13.
  • the free ends 52a of the stranded conductors cannot be dragged into an adjacent contact chamber by the sliding movement of the locking bar 31, since the slot 16 of the housing and the locking edge 22 of the contact elements are on the opposite side of the contact elements 2 facing away from the crimping area.
  • the area freed from the contact element in the form of a cover tab 25 in the approximately sleeve-shaped contact element 2 is cranked inward and thus additionally prevents the ends of the wire 52a from spreading out into the displacement area of the locking bar 31.
  • FIG. 3 shows a somewhat modified embodiment compared to FIG. 1.
  • a housing 101 is formed with two rows of contact chambers 111 such that the contact chambers each have walls 112 closed to the outside and walls 11A perforated inwards. In these walls are 11A each window 115 for receiving the locking lances AI and
  • Slits 116 are formed for inserting a locking bar 131.
  • this locking bar 131 is designed as an individual part, that is to say it is not part of an overhang.
  • the contact elements 102 are configured in exactly the same way as the contact elements 2 in FIG. 1; they are only inserted rotated by 180 ° with respect to this figure.
  • contact elements in FIG. 1, 2 or 3 each consist of a contact spring 21 and an over-spring A.
  • the contact spring 21 shown in FIGS. A, 5 and 6 in three different views is bent from sheet metal in a substantially channel-shaped manner.
  • the crimp tabs 23 and the securing tabs 2A, which have already been mentioned, are formed at the connection end.
  • the securing edge 22 is punched out, the cut-out tab 25 being bent down as a cover flap.
  • the contact end opposite the connection end is shaped into plug springs 26 (not shown in FIG. 6).
  • the over-spring A shown in FIGS. 7 to 9 in the same views corresponding to the representation of the contact springs in FIGS. A to 6 is bent into a plug-in sleeve with an approximately rectangular cross section and crimped onto the contact area of the contact spring.
  • the crimping tabs A2, which grip over the central region 27 of the contact spring 21, serve this purpose. From this spring A, the already mentioned locking lance AI is bent upwards, which is provided with a bead A3 for stiffening.

Abstract

La fiche comporte, dans les espaces de contact juxtaposés d'un boîtier en matériau isolant (1), des éléments de contact comprenant chacun une zone de sertissage pour la connexion de conducteurs torsadés. Le boîtier comporte également, pour chaque élément de contact, une fente (16) destinée à recevoir une barrette de serrage (31) qui agit avec l'arête de serrage (22) de chaque élément de contact. Pour éviter que les extrémités écartées des conducteurs torsadés soient entraînées dans les espaces de contact voisins lorsqu'on enfonce la barrette de serrage (31) transversalement par rapport à l'axe longitudinal des éléments de contact et pour prévenir ainsi l'établissement d'un court-circuit, chaque zone de sertissage est placée sur un côté de l'enveloppe, opposé à l'arête de serrage, de l'élément de contact (2) réalisé en partie sous forme de douille.
